🔧 feat: add OpenTelemetry instrumentation to persistence layer
- Added persistence telemetry configuration option (telemetry.persistence.enabled) - Created PersistenceTelemetryConfig struct for fine-grained control - Added GetPersistenceTelemetryEnabled() helper method - Implemented telemetry span creation in SQLite repository - Added OpenTelemetry instrumentation to key repository methods: - CreateUser: Tracks user creation with error recording - GetUserByUsername: Tracks queries with username attribute - Maintained backward compatibility - telemetry is optional and disabled by default - Updated all tests to pass config parameter to repository constructor - Added proper error recording and span attributes for observability Benefits: - Performance monitoring of database operations - Flamegraph generation capability for persistence layer - Distributed tracing across service boundaries - Configurable instrumentation for production vs development Generated by Mistral Vibe.
